If more than two joints are used in a steering system, a support bearing must be used to prevent "looping" and binding. Use of a vibration reducer and two u-joints will also call for a support bearing to be used. A system with a double u-joint and a single u-joint has three flex points and will require a support bearing. Support bearings will work with all 3/4" splined or Double D steering shafts. Rod end bearings with a 3/4" hole size are commonly used for shaft supports. Rod end bearings are supplied with two jam nuts for mounting. They are available in steel, stainless steel and polished stainless steel.
